Can you negotiate your insurance agent’s commission?

By Seth Zaremba, Zinc Insurance

How exactly do insurance agents make money? The answer is simple: commission.

So is commission part of the price you pay? A number of factors determine cost, but your agent’s commission isn’t one of them. Keep in mind, when you shop for a lower rate, you’ll get a different quality coverage.

Pay attention to how a less expensive policy differs. If it omits protection you need, you’re just paying less for less. I’d suggest that value is the most important feature of any policy. What will you get out of it in a claim?

As in any professional, service-based relationship, expertise is valuable. Commission acknowledges that value.

We offer years of experience working with insurance companies and a deep knowledge of their products. So, our agents can help to negotiate a balance between good price and great value. We take pride in that specialized service.

In the end, commission is part of a process that’s focused on value. When everyone benefits—insurance company, agency and you—we’re all happy. That’s how we like to do business.
